Three Distinct Habitat Zones

A paludarium divides the living space into three functional layers, each serving a different ecological role. The terrestrial zone sits above the waterline — a dry land area planted with vegetation and structured with rock or wood. The riparian zone forms the transitional band between land and water, where semi-aquatic species such as frogs, newts, and invertebrates naturally spend much of their time. The aquatic zone is a fully submerged area at the base, capable of supporting fish, shrimp, and other water-dwelling inhabitants.

Waterproof Base and Drainage System

The extra-deep base is fully waterproof once the included tubing, elbow connector, and tap valve are fitted to the drain outlet. A built-in bottom drainage system makes water changes and excess water removal straightforward without dismantling the entire setup. This makes ongoing maintenance considerably less disruptive to the habitat and its occupants.

Ventilation and Condensation Control

The Pro Paludarium features an advanced three-tier adjustable airflow system with patented forced vertical airflow, engineered specifically to combat condensation — a persistent issue in high-humidity paludarium builds. Ventilation inlets are concealed within the frame for a clean visual finish, and an integrated dirt collector prevents substrate or sand from escaping through the vent holes. Controlled airflow also supports the respiratory health of reptiles and amphibians housed inside.
